TITLE: CAMPUS SECURITY

QUALIFICATIONS:
1. Completion of formal or informal education equivalent to completion of 12th grade sufficient to assure the ability to perform the tasks listed.
2. Completion of a 24-hour training course on the specific role of school security personnel.
3. Some experience in law enforcement and/or security and preferably working with students in a public school setting is desirable.
4. Knowledge of methods and procedures for basic security work and regulations that apply to public schools.
5. Moderate work, lifting or pushing heavy objects.
6. Establish rapport with students, staff, and public; gain the interest, respect, and cooperation of students and faculty.
7. Understand and carry out oral and written communications.
8. Operate radio equipment within FCC guidelines.
9. Obtain First Aide and CPR Certification during probationary period.
10. Such alternatives to the above qualifications as the Board may find appropriate and acceptable.
11. Flexible hours; possible overtime; may be called upon for additional hours for school related activities.

REPORTS TO: Assistant Principal

JOB GOAL:
To assist certificated staff in maintaining acceptable student conduct at a school campus; and to do related work as required.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Patrol students on a school campus.
2. Checks rest rooms, locker areas, school corridors, assembly and athletic facilities, gymnasiums, bus loading areas, and other campus locations in order to observe student behavior and prevent violations or unsafe activities.

3. Patrols parking lot to prevent students leaving campus without permission.
4. Identifies and reports all violation of school rules and unlawful activities to principal or assistant principal.
5. Develops and maintains rapport with students.
6. Reinforces positive attitude among students and advises individual students and student groups.
7. May be required to issue and check lunch passes, parking permits, off-campus permits.
8. Supervises lunch shelter.
9. Check campus for evidence of vandalism and/or graffiti

10. Identify strangers on campus and follow established procedures to see that they leave campus.
11. Keep appropriate records and a log of daily activity.
12. Occasionally perform physically strenuous activities which may involve interaction with students, non-students, or staff.

This list of essential functions and responsibilities is not exhaustive and may be supplemented as necessary.
